Skip to content

[chaos-test] [chaos r93] commit-sculptor: two-commits+minor-rename#36124

Closed
github-actions[bot] wants to merge 5 commits into
mainfrom
chaos/commit-sculptor-r93
Closed

[chaos-test] [chaos r93] commit-sculptor: two-commits+minor-rename#36124
github-actions[bot] wants to merge 5 commits into
mainfrom
chaos/commit-sculptor-r93

Conversation

@github-actions
Copy link
Copy Markdown
Contributor

Chaos Test PR — Run 93

Persona: commit-sculptor
Strategy: two-commits+minor-rename
Run: 93

This pull request is an automated chaos test for safe-output create-pull-request bundling.

Scenario Details
  • Commit 1: added main file
  • Commit 2: added note file
  • Commit 3: git mv rename of the note file

Files changed: scratchpad/chaos/commit-sculptor-r93.md, scratchpad/chaos/commit-sculptor-r93-note-renamed.md

Generated by Chaos PR Bundle Fuzzer · sonnet46 1.3M ·

  • expires on May 31, 2026, 5:05 PM UTC

@github-actions
Copy link
Copy Markdown
Contributor Author

Hey @github-actions[bot] 👋 — thanks for this automated chaos test PR for the safe-output create-pull-request bundling system! The commit-sculptor two-commits+minor-rename scenario is clearly described and the changes are nicely scoped to scratchpad/chaos/.

One small note for completeness against the checklist:

  • No test file changes detected — the diff only adds scratchpad markdown files and doesn't touch any *_test.go or test suite files. If the intent is to assert on the PR bundle shape (e.g. commit count, rename detection), a corresponding test fixture or assertion in the chaos test harness would round this out.

If you'd like a hand wiring up an assertion, you can assign this prompt to your coding agent:

Add a test assertion for the chaos PR bundle fuzzer scenario `commit-sculptor` with strategy `two-commits+minor-rename`.
The assertion should verify that:
1. The bundled PR contains exactly 3 commits (add main file, add note file, git mv rename).
2. The renamed file (`commit-sculptor-r93-note-renamed.md`) is correctly detected as a rename rather than a delete+add.
Place the assertion in the relevant chaos test harness or fixture file used by the `chaos-pr-bundle-fuzzer` workflow.

Generated by ✅ Contribution Check · sonnet46 2.4M ·

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ant